Output 86fc9abcd75b7a2e108f535e8380c06e8260dee5402f157fabe7e7bb9b187c15:0

value
511500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fb349522dadb8f8a96050f43fe3b79a3fd15b77 OP_EQUAL
address
3GFS95mKdDbChBT7FzGAAzbzGdU88wjKbq
transaction
86fc9abcd75b7a2e108f535e8380c06e8260dee5402f157fabe7e7bb9b187c15
spent
true